TRACKS : FL : Meet Articles
Tuesday 24th at FL
By stu
Nov 24, 2009, 4:57:43 PM

Email this article
Printer friendly page

A nice days racing at FL kicked off with a state bred open maiden for two year olds over six furlongs. In a good finish with only a length separating first, second and third it was the favourite, Personal Jet from Truitt Stables that prevailed by a half length. The homebred had run an encouraging debut at MNR and was away quickly today to make every post a winning one, holding on by a shortening half length. Remembering Ryan sat midfield and made good progress without really ever getting to the leader, that is three placings for three on the track though and this consistent sort must find a race soon. The performance of the race came from third placed Playing For Real who ran an eye catching debut, this auto gen son of Woodman could be a useful recruit for new trainer Pan Farms.

Next to go was a mile and seventy yard maiden for two year old fillies. Chance Fantastique from Drabfantasy was on debut today and after breaking well just cantered home by a hugely impressive four lengths. The future is bright for this home bred daughter of Sweepstakes who never looked in danger of being over taken. The hot favourite Diamonds All Around was slowly away and was given too much to do but even though she stayed on well enough she never looked a threat to the winner. Another Rainname was close up on the rail throughout but looked like a doubtful stayer at the end finishing five lengths behind the winner.

The open claimer for threes and up was over five furlongs and went to the widely drawn Easy Flight who put some disappointing runs behind him with an all the way one length win for Sour Apple Stables. Uncivilised was in the pack and kept on well enough for second in the seven year olds fifty fourth appearance whilst Winner Winner, a consistent sort, had a great position but never quickened up in third.

Four went to post for the fillies and mares claimer over a mile and seventy yards and there was a very easy win for the unbackable favourite. Claimed by Orinoco Stable after a five length win last time the trainer lost the horse today as she was claimed by Thinken Stables after her six length win. Rosies Joppa was the rank outsider but made a fist of it for a while before being out classed by the winner, she ended up a creditable but distant second. Storm Gails competed for the lead for the first half of the race but lost the battle and weakened into third.

The last race of the day was a fillies and mares allowance over a mile and an eighth. Pouncing Kat took the four runner event with ease for Simmer Down Stables confirming previous form with the runner up. Sitting just behind the leaders the three year old now with nine wins from fourteen appearances won as she liked from Go Jane Go. The runner up tried hard but never had the pace of the winner but held third placed Virginne who was another four lengths back in third.
